commit 87e948831c709b7255ddcd5abe4ed02079b049fd Author: Richard Mansfield <[email protected]> Date: Tue Aug 9 12:10:10 2011 +1200 Let bulk import continue processing after bad leap2a file (bug #823013) A couple of 'continue' statements look to be leftovers from a previous version of this script that added users in a loop. Now that they each user is added with a redirect back to the page, we should do this correctly after a failure to unzip or process a leap2a file.
